Thanks for joining this thread. QuickBooks Online provides the ability to sign out a user if they are inactive for up to 3 hours. You can change the hours by clicking on the Gear Icon > select Account and settings > select Advanced > on Sign me out if inactive for, click the drop down and select 3 hours > Click on Save and then Done.
